Council halts park RFP, schedules December work session to review alternatives
Summary
Council members paused an RFP process for development of a large remaining parkland parcel, expressing concern about a public‑private partnership model and asking staff to bring options (including city‑funded development) to a Dec. 2 work session.
During discussion of a resolution that would set guiding principles for a request for proposals, several council members voiced apprehension about moving directly into a public‑private partnership for what was described as perhaps McKinney’s last large parkland parcel.
